We are seeking a Project Control and Integration Engineer to join our Powertrain and Electrified Controls (PTEC) team. Lead the Powertrain Controls delivery for Ford's Flagship Products as they transition into various electrified architectures like, BEV (Battery Electric Vehicle), Hybrid, and ICE (Internal Combustion Engine). As a Project Control Engineer, you will drive the Powertrain Controls Software deliverables and timelines to support development, launch, post launch phases of Ford's transportation portfolios;
lead / support PT Control System integration and testing for electrified and gas products through High Level Function Testing.

Some experience in electrified powertrain applications and testing. Proficient in the following Test Software:
- ATI
- PT Diagnostics – My Canics
- CANAlyzer/CANape
- DET – Diagnostic Engineering Tool
- VDR - flight recorders
